Class AssetCell<T>
Assembly: Glitch9.AIDevKit.Sheets.dll
Syntax
[Serializable]
public abstract class AssetCell<T> : SheetCell<ObjectReference>, IEquatable<SheetCell>, IValueCell<ObjectReference>, IValueCell, IAssetCell where T : Object
Type Parameters
Constructors
|
Edit this page
View Source
AssetCell(string, ObjectReference)
Declaration
protected AssetCell(string columnId, ObjectReference value = null)
Parameters
Properties
|
Edit this page
View Source
ReferenceType
Declaration
public ObjectReferenceType ReferenceType { get; }
Property Value
|
Edit this page
View Source
Value
Declaration
public override ObjectReference Value { get; }
Property Value
Overrides
Methods
|
Edit this page
View Source
GetAssetType()
Declaration
public Type GetAssetType()
Returns
|
Edit this page
View Source
GetObjectReference()
Declaration
public ObjectReference GetObjectReference()
Returns
|
Edit this page
View Source
IsNullOrEmpty()
Declaration
public override bool IsNullOrEmpty()
Returns
Overrides
|
Edit this page
View Source
LoadAssetAsync()
Declaration
public UniTask<Object> LoadAssetAsync()
Returns
| Type |
Description |
| UniTask<Object> |
|
|
Edit this page
View Source
SetObjectReference(ObjectReference)
Declaration
public void SetObjectReference(ObjectReference reference)
Parameters
Implements
Extension Methods